Unfold the Future - Fantastic album kinda ruined in my book by the inexplicable decision to shave SIX WHOLE DAMN MINUTES off of Devil's Playground on the 2017 remaster (the version on the Kingdom of Colours I box). The fact they restored it to its full glory on the recent remaster is a positive step but it also serves to highlight the utter mess of the whole situation and how revisionist history just doesn't work in the vast majority of cases. The section cut out is a development of the introductory strings passage thus rendering that introduction more significant in the compositional and structural process of the song. Favourite tracks: The Truth Will Set You Free, Silent Inferno, Fast Lane

Retropolis - There Is More To This World is one of the defining TFK tracks, introducing to us the vitally important voice of Hasse Fröberg for the first time in the discography. Favourite tracks: There Is More To This World, Silent Sorrow, The Road Back Home

Flower Power - Oh wow! Just incredible! The 60-minute epic Garden of Dreams is one of the best things ever produced in progressive rock history. Unlike most superlong epics, this one feels like a single-flowing work, with three lengthy instrumental oceans, a descent into the darkness in movements 12-13, followed by a slow but steady rise towards the conclusion starting in movement 14. Favourite tracks: Garden of Dreams (all of it), Hudson River Sirens Call 1998, Painter

Retropolis as noted was my number 1. It’s such a cohesive album, and I love how the instrumental pieces kind of connect the album. This is one of Roine’s strongest guitar and vocal performances as well. There Is More To This World is probably my favorite TFK song, but The Road Back Home is a close second. Flora Majora is also wonderful, and I love how it reintroduced the “open up your eyes” theme from Roine’s The Flower King album. That solo is just perfection. The one misstep for me is The Judas Kiss (never really like when Roine writes these rocky tunes about Judas and the devil).
